Peace House Sakura Nearby Attractions and Activities

Peace House Sakura's location in Gion, Kyoto, puts you within easy reach of some of Japan's most iconic cultural treasures and vibrant attractions.
  • Kiyomizu-dera Temple:

    A UNESCO World Heritage site famous for its wooden stage offering panoramic views of Kyoto.
  • Fushimi Inari Shrine:

    Renowned for its thousands of vibrant red torii gates winding up a mountainside.
  • Arashiyama Bamboo Grove:

    A breathtaking natural spectacle of towering bamboo stalks.
  • Nishiki Market:

    Known as "Kyoto's Kitchen," this bustling market offers a sensory overload of local produce, street food, and culinary delights.
  • Gion Corner:

    Experience traditional Japanese performing arts, including tea ceremony, flower arrangement, and geiko dances.

How to Get to Peace House Sakura from the Airport

Navigating your journey to Peace House Sakura is straightforward, with several convenient options available. The primary airport serving Kyoto is Kansai International Airport (KIX).
  • Haruka Express Train:

    This is often the fastest and most convenient way to reach Kyoto Station from KIX. The journey takes approximately 75-80 minutes. From Kyoto Station, you can take a short taxi ride or a local bus to Peace House Sakura. The approximate cost for a one-way ticket is AUD $30.
  • Airport Limousine Bus:

    Direct buses run from KIX to various points in Kyoto, including Kyoto Station. The journey time is around 90-100 minutes. From the drop-off point, a short taxi or bus ride will take you to Peace House Sakura. The approximate cost is AUD $25.
  • Taxi:

    A taxi from Kansai International Airport to Peace House Sakura is the most direct but also the most expensive option. The journey can take 90-120 minutes depending on traffic, with an estimated cost of AUD $200 - $250.
  • Ride-hailing Service:

    Similar to taxis, ride-hailing services are available but will incur similar costs and travel times.
